Beavis and Butt-head are farting around in the kitchen of Burger World when the manager breaks them up, announcing the restaurant's new delivery service, which the boys are now a part of. He gives them an order, directions for the order, and a beeper on which to receive further orders. Sounds easy enough, right? Well I'm sure our boys will find a way to louse it up. So for their first delivery, Beavis and Butt-head pay a visit to a shirtless guy in a messy house, which they think is cool. They crash on his couch as they all chow down on the food and watch a warped version of He-Man and the Masters of the Universe. In the middle of it all, Butt-head's pager goes off and he tries to answer it like a phone. The customer tells him the proper way to use the pager, and so Butt-head goes to use the phone. It's the manager. It turns out the boys took the food to the wrong address. The boys are ordered to deliver it to the right address, only it is revealed that the food was already consumed. The boys are instructed to collect the money from the man, only it turns out he hasn't any. The boys think that sucks. So Beavis and Butt-head leave, relishing the fact that they've been ripped off.

Meanwhile back at Burger World, a deluge of angry customers call in, wanting their deliveries. The manager has to inform them that the delivery service has been discontinued, despite the fact it had only just started. As that goes on, Beavis and Butt-head manage to find their way home, and decide to order dinner from Burger World, because they deliver now.

Special Delivery certainly delivers. Yet another in the crazy Burger World saga. You really have to wonder how Beavis and Butt-head have managed to hold on to their jobs for so long, and you also have to wonder why they're Burger World's only two employees. Oh well, such logic does not apply to this particular show. So if you want to see why Burger World starting a delivery service was a misfire right from the start, check out Special Delivery.
